The Intel Core i5-14400F (Raptor Lake S Refresh) and the AMD Ryzen 7 5800XT (Vermeer, Zen 3) are powerful desktop processors aimed at gamers and users with high productivity demands.

The Intel Core i5-14400F is manufactured using a 10 nm process and features a hybrid design with 10 cores (6 P-cores, 4 E-cores) and 16 threads. It offers PCIe 5.0 and a maximum memory bandwidth of 90 GB/s. In Geekbench 6, it shows stronger single-core and multi-core performance. The AMD Ryzen 7 5800XT is manufactured using a 7 nm process, has 8 cores and 16 threads.

It uses PCIe 4.0 and a memory bandwidth of 51 GB/s. Its multi-core performance in Cinebench 2024 is good, but in Geekbench 6, it lags behind the Intel model. In gaming, the Intel Core i5-14400F often offers a slight advantage due to higher clock speeds and PCIe 5.0, but tends to have higher power consumption.

The AMD Ryzen 7 5800XT is also very capable in gaming and generally more energy-efficient. The AMD processor's established AM4 platform can be more cost-effective than the Intel processor's newer LGA1700 platform. The Intel Core i5-14400F impresses with high performance and future-proof connectivity, ideal for demanding users.

The AMD Ryzen 7 5800XT offers excellent gaming and multitasking performance with a potentially better price-performance ratio on an established platform, suitable for budget-conscious buyers.
